When multiplying a quadratic monomial by a cubic monomial what type of polynomial will be the result?
1 answer:
A quadratic monomial has degree 2, such as x².
A cubic monomial has degree 3, such as x³.
When multiplied together, the degree becomes 5, because (x²)(x³) = x⁵.
The result will be a 5-degree polynomial.
Answer: A 5-degree polynomial.
